Members have two options available to them to get the donations amount for tax filing. They can go into the online donations for a donations summary or they can ask the clerk for a donation summary. Neither of these summaries are not tax valid statements they need for an audit. But they can at least prepare their returns. Members should use the summary to compare to their donation receipts for errors. These errors need to be resolved by working with the ward clerk before filing their taxes and getting an adjusted tax valid statement.

But they need to keep in mind that not all donations are tax deductible. Otherwise, they could be in for a surprise when they do get the tax valid statements.

As best as I can remember:
In the tax statement: Tithing, Fast offering, Missionary, Humanitarian aid, and "Other" categories that get swept to CHQ like "Book of Mormon" and "Temple Construction"

Not in the tax statement: Budget, "Other" categories that stays with the ward like YM/YW camps, scouting, etc.

But yes, they really need to check the donations and see if it matches their records and get any corrections done right away.
